How to get a degree if I've been withdrawn

So I've had personal issues that's made my time studying nigh impossible (I'm getting help for my issues now), as a result I've been withdrawn from the university and I've been told I'm not allowed to repeat the year even if I pay and reapply. My main question is, does this mean I'm banned from a higher education? Do I have to changed countries to be able to ever go to university again?
You can apply to other universities, although bear in mind you need to declare your previous study at uni when you apply.

You may be able to apply credit transfer at the OU for your previously completed modules if you aim to complete your degree there.
